How to Get Started in Casino Game Development
Entering the world of casino game development requires a blend of creativity, technical skills, and industry knowledge. This sector is highly competitive and regulated, so understanding the basics of game mechanics, compliance, and player engagement is essential. Developers need to focus on creating immersive experiences that combine chance with entertainment, ensuring their products stand out in a crowded marketplace.
To begin, aspiring developers should familiarize themselves with programming languages commonly used in game development, such as C++, JavaScript, and Unity. Understanding random number generation (RNG) and payout algorithms is critical to designing fair and compliant casino games. Additionally, knowledge of user interface design and mobile compatibility is vital, as a significant portion of players access games via smartphones and tablets. Testing and certification processes are also crucial steps to meet regulatory standards and gain trust from operators and players alike.
